Output d96fddb75309eb9d7453673b1e29677ff1718419c10c633513838fb68144f6da:13

value
1944318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c94a0d7245e3cbd9d05111cc43a591f23087ef OP_EQUAL
address
3BhWiH1Ku2eY7tTfucrdnMo1xAqaBFibQm
transaction
d96fddb75309eb9d7453673b1e29677ff1718419c10c633513838fb68144f6da
confirmations
378896
spent
true